*Duties*
* Conduct comprehensive vehicle inspections using schematics and technical manuals
* Perform repairs and maintenance on vehicles, including engine, transmission, brakes, and suspension systems
* Utilise hand tools, power tools, and specialised equipment to carry out assembly and repair tasks
* Interpret technical diagrams and schematics to diagnose issues accurately
* Carry out welding and equipment repair as required for vehicle restoration or modification
* Assist with vehicle assembly processes and component installation
* Perform heavy lifting tasks safely during parts replacement or repairs
* Maintain detailed records of all work carried out for each vehicle
* Ensure all work complies with safety standards and manufacturer specifications
* Provide exceptional customer service by explaining repairs and maintenance procedures clearly
